EP20K60EFC144-2 Attributes
Type | Description | Select |
---|---|---|
Mfr | Altera | |
Series | APEX-20K® | |
Package | Bulk | |
Number of LABs/CLBs | 2560 | |
Number of Logic Elements/Cells | 2560 | |
Total RAM Bits | 32768 | |
Number of I/O | 92 | |
Number of Gates | 162000 | |
Voltage - Supply | 1.71V ~ 1.89V | |
Mounting Type | Surface Mount | |
Operating Temperature | 0°C ~ 85°C (TJ) | |
Package / Case | 144-LQFP | |
Supplier Device Package | 144-TQFP (20x20) |
